How would you survive in the American West? / written by Jacqueline Morley ; created & designed by David Salariya ; illustrated by David Antram.

Summary: Provides information for young readers about how pioneers survived their journeys into the American West, discussing topics that include supplies and provisions; the hazards of weather, wildlife, illness and natural disasters; dealing with Indians; and building new homes.
